Блокчейны Layer 2 - это второй уровень блокчейн-систем, который используется для повышения производительности и масштабируемости главной сети блокчейна. Layer 2 блокчейны работают в параллель с блокчейн-сетью Layer 1 и используют ее в качестве своей основы для записи транзакций, но предоставляют пользователю более быстрый и дешевый способ совершения транзакций. К популярым блокчейнам второго уровня относятся: Polygon, ImmutableX, Optimism и другие.
Layer 2 блокчейны могут быть реализованы на разных протоколах, но общая идея заключается в том, что они позволяют проводить транзакции вне основной цепочки блоков (off-chain), а затем агрегировать эти транзакции в блоки, которые потом добавляются в основную цепочку блоков. Это может существенно сократить время обработки транзакций и увеличить количество транзакций, которые могут быть обработаны в единицу времени.
Существуют различные типы блокчейнов Layer 2, такие как многосторонние каналы, сайдчейны, агрегированные транзакции и многое другое. Некоторые из самых популярных технологий блокчейнов второго уровня:
- Sidechains - блокчейны, которые подключаются к Layer 1 и обрабатывают транзакции в отдельном пространстве, что позволяет увеличить скорость обработки и снизить комиссии.
- State channels - метод, при котором пользователи создают приватный канал для проведения множества транзакций без необходимости записывать каждую транзакцию в блокчейн.
- Plasma - технология, позволяющая создавать "дочерние" блокчейны. Они могут обрабатывать большое количество транзакций, что способствует снижению нагрузки на главный блокчейн.
- Rollups - транзакции объединяются в батчи и записываются в блокчейн Layer 1 в сжатом виде. Это снижает нагрузку на основной блокчейн и позволяет обрабатывать большое количество транзакций.
Преимущества блокчейнов Layer 2 заключаются в том, что они позволяют увеличить пропускную способность блокчейн-сети, снизить комиссии за транзакции и ускорить время их подтверждения. Кроме того, блокчейны Layer 2 могут добавлять новые функции и возможности, которые не могут быть реализованы на основной сети. А также могут быть использованы для создания новых децентрализованных приложений (DApps), которые требуют большей производительности и более широких функциональных возможностей.